Career Stats Career Statistics Biography Summary Biography 2009 (JR): Started every game at left tackle, one of only two offensive linemen to start all 12 games and one of four offensive players and eight overall on team... Helped anchor school-record total offense output. 2008 (SO): Played in all 12 games, starting seven... Third overall and second among returning offensive linemen for total offensive plays. 2007 (FR): Started all 12 games at left tackle, only USU freshman and one of eight Aggies to start all 12 contests... Only offensive freshman and one of five freshmen on team to play in all 12 games... His 704 offensive plays were fourth-most on team, while his 717 plays, including special teams, were eighth on the team. 2006 (RS): Redshirted his first year at USU… Earned scout team player of the week honors twice, leading up to the games against Wyoming and Utah. HIGH SCHOOL: Was a first-team all-CIF selection… Also earned first-team all-league honors and was named the league’s Offensive Lineman of the Year… Earned academic all-league honors as well… Was a three-year letterwinner playing on both the offensive and defensive lines… Competed in track and tennis and earned field MVP honors while throwing the shot put and discus… Second-place in Mr. Lancaster Swimsuit Competition. PERSONAL: Born March 27, 1988 in Oakland, Calif… Son of Michelle Clemons… Has three brothers and one sister… Majoring in broadcast journalism and would like to get into coaching or sports media… Hobbies include sleeping, eating and video games... Vice-president of the USU Student-Athlete Advisory Committee (SAAC) and USU Student-Athlete Mentors Program (SAMs).
